We did a haunted hike event for the Boy Scouts.  In addition to playing a couple of songs for people, I was playing Swain Buckley's Celebrated Minor Jig, Peanut Girl, Genuine Negro Jig, and the Sprite Polka.  All of these are good minor mode jigs.  For the most part I accompanied songs on bones rather than banjo, it is more in the Halloween mood. 

 

For songs we did Dan Tucker (on banjo), Dem Bones, Down Among the Dead Men, and Anne Boleyn.  Dan Tucker isn't particularly creepy, but it seems to get people's toes tapping.
